The Eighties Reimagined

On Saturday night we headed to the Royal Concert Hall to see a show entitled “The Eighties Reimagined”, fronted by the famous record producer Trevor Horn. Trevor has also appeared in various bands much loved by James over the years such as The Buggles, Yes and Asia so I went with some trepidation.
However, to my pleasant surprise Trevor had selected a wide variety of music from various artists he has worked with in the studio together with some pieces to which he felt he could bring a new twist (hence “reimagine”)
Trevor was joined by Lol Creme formerly of 10CC and his later partnership with Kevin Godley which gave them the excuse to play a number of my old favourites by these bands. A highlight for me was 10CC’s “I’m not in love”, and a haunting ballad version of  Springsteen’s “Dancing in the the Dark” which in my opinion was much better than the original.
Contacts in the recording industry meant that the band was drawn from a cross section of musicians incuding some really talented vocalists such as Steve Hogarth (Marillion) and Russ Ballard (Argent).
